Jeppy Louie Clayton, 62, of Madison, passed away Tuesday.
Mr. Clayton was a native of Gadsden, AL and a 1974 graduate of Emma Sansom High School where he was an avid sports fan that played baseball and football. He also graduated from Auburn University where he received both his Bachelor’s and Master’s Degrees in Mechanical Engineering. Mr. Clayton was employed as an Engineer for the past 29 years with NASA.
Mr. Clayton was preceded in death by his parents, Louie A. and Dorothy S. Clayton.
Survivors include his wife, Leeann Clayton; daughter Jessica Clayton; brother Danny (Mary Ann) Clayton; three nephews: Brett (Chenequa) Clayton, Matthew Smith, and Curtis Smith; two nieces, Kim (Vince) Noblitt and Malaine Smith; and a host of loving family and friends.
